Search a number
-
+
31090936896 = 263253977321
BaseRepresentation
bin11100111101001010…
…100000110001000000
32222020210002020110100
4130331022200301000
51002133234440041
622141042402400
72150314413615
oct347512406100
988223066410
1031090936896
1112205029078
126038360400
132c163c17a6
14170d2a850c
15c1e7be6b6
hex73d2a0c40

31090936896 has 42 divisors (see below), whose sum is σ = 89116558622. Its totient is φ = 10363645440.

The previous prime is 31090936889. The next prime is 31090936937. The reversal of 31090936896 is 69863909013.

It can be written as a sum of positive squares in only one way, i.e., 27304257600 + 3786679296 = 165240^2 + 61536^2 .

It is a super-3 number, since 3×310909368963 (a number of 32 digits) contains 333 as substring. Note that it is a super-d number also for d = 2.

It is an unprimeable number.

It is a polite number, since it can be written in 5 ways as a sum of consecutive naturals, for example, 26988085 + ... + 26989236.

Almost surely, 231090936896 is an apocalyptic number.

31090936896 is a gapful number since it is divisible by the number (36) formed by its first and last digit.

It is an amenable number.

31090936896 is an abundant number, since it is smaller than the sum of its proper divisors (58025621726).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

31090936896 is a wasteful number, since it uses less digits than its factorization.

31090936896 is an evil number, because the sum of its binary digits is even.

The sum of its prime factors is 53977339 (or 53977326 counting only the distinct ones).

The product of its (nonzero) digits is 1889568, while the sum is 54.

The spelling of 31090936896 in words is "thirty-one billion, ninety million, nine hundred thirty-six thousand, eight hundred ninety-six".

Divisors: 1 2 3 4 6 8 9 12 16 18 24 32 36 48 64 72 96 144 192 288 576 53977321 107954642 161931963 215909284 323863926 431818568 485795889 647727852 863637136 971591778 1295455704 1727274272 1943183556 2590911408 3454548544 3886367112 5181822816 7772734224 10363645632 15545468448 31090936896